A leading offshore law firm is seeking a Manager for its Governance Services team in London. This role involves overseeing daily operations, client administration, and promoting a high standard of service.
Candidates should possess relevant experience as a Company Secretary, excellent communication skills, and a proactive approach. Educational qualifications like being a CGI UK Graduate are preferred.
The position offers a full-time opportunity within an inclusive environment emphasizing growth and teamwork.
